Press Statement  Statement From Treasurer Deb Goldberg on Alcohol Awareness Month

BOSTON — "April is Alcohol Awareness Month and at the Massachusetts Alcoholic Beverages Control Commission we are committed to raising awareness about the serious consequences of underage drinking. In the coming weeks, we will be rolling out key initiatives such as 'Operation Safe Spring' and 'Safe Prom' to continue educating and protecting the citizens of the Commonwealth, which is our number one priority."
